Damaged roof replacement in Fall River, MA, involves removing and replacing sections of a roof that have sustained significant damage. Understanding typical project factors can help homeowners and property managers plan and compare options effectively.
- Materials: Common options include asphalt shingles, metal roofing, and cedar shakes, selected based on durability and aesthetic preferences.
- Size and Scope: Projects can range from small repairs to full roof replacements on residential or commercial properties.
- Labor Complexity: The complexity depends on roof pitch, structure, and accessibility, affecting overall project duration and effort.
- Permitting: Local permits from Fall River authorities are typically required for full roof replacements, ensuring compliance with building codes.
- Additional Considerations: Includes removal of existing roofing, disposal, and potential upgrades such as insulation or ventilation enhancements.
Project scope varies with roof dimensions and damage severity.
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small repair (e.g., localized damage or patching) | $1,000 - $3,000 |
| Moderate replacement (e.g., partial roof removal and replacement) | $5,000 - $15,000 |
| Complete roof replacement (entire roof, standard materials) | $10,000 - $30,000 |
| Large-scale replacement (e.g., multiple stories or complex designs) | $20,000 - $50,000+ |
